Biofeedback efficacy for outlet dysfunction constipation: Clinical outcomes and predictors of response by a limited approach. [PDF]

open access: yesNeurogastroenterol Motil
Biofeedback (BF) is the therapy of choice for functional defecation disorders of any etiology. BF was reported as an effective short‐term cure for constipation in up to 63% of patients. A straining questionnaire and a digital rectal examination augmented with abdominal palpation on straining were associated to BF response.
